- /// <summary>
- /// This custom store serializes all elements to demonstrate peristent and/or shared storage.
- /// This is common in a web farm, for example.
- /// </summary>
- /// <remarks>
- /// This doesn't actually serialize anything to a persistent store, so restarting the web server
- /// will still clear everything this store is supposed to remember.
- /// But we "persist" all associations and nonces into a DataTable to demonstrate
- /// that using a database is possible.
- /// </remarks>
- public class CustomStore : IOpenIdApplicationStore {
- private static CustomStoreDataSet dataSet = new CustomStoreDataSet();
-
- #region INonceStore Members
-
- /// <summary>
- /// Stores a given nonce and timestamp.
- /// </summary>
- /// <param name="context">The context, or namespace, within which the
- /// <paramref name="nonce"/> must be unique.
- /// The context SHOULD be treated as case-sensitive.
- /// The value will never be <c>null</c> but may be the empty string.</param>
- /// <param name="nonce">A series of random characters.</param>
- /// <param name="timestampUtc">The timestamp that together with the nonce string make it unique.
- /// The timestamp may also be used by the data store to clear out old nonces.</param>
- /// <returns>
- /// True if the nonce+timestamp (combination) was not previously in the database.
- /// False if the nonce was stored previously with the same timestamp.
- /// </returns>
- /// <remarks>
- /// The nonce must be stored for no less than the maximum time window a message may
- /// be processed within before being discarded as an expired message.
- /// If the binding element is applicable to your channel, this expiration window
- /// is retrieved or set using the
- /// <see cref="StandardExpirationBindingElement.MaximumMessageAge"/> property.
- /// </remarks>
- public bool StoreNonce(string context, string nonce, DateTime timestampUtc) {
- // IMPORTANT: If actually persisting to a database that can be reached from
- // different servers/instances of this class at once, it is vitally important
- // to protect against race condition attacks by one or more of these:
- // 1) setting a UNIQUE constraint on the nonce CODE in the SQL table
- // 2) Using a transaction with repeatable reads to guarantee that a check
- // that verified a nonce did not exist will prevent that nonce from being
- // added by another process while this process is adding it.
- // And then you'll want to catch the exception that the SQL database can throw
- // at you in the result of a race condition somewhere in your web site UI code
- // and display some message to have the user try to log in again, and possibly
- // warn them about a replay attack.
- lock (this) {
- if (dataSet.Nonce.FindByIssuedUtcCodeContext(timestampUtc, nonce, context) != null) {
- return false;
- }
-
- TimeSpan maxMessageAge = DotNetOpenAuthSection.Messaging.MaximumMessageLifetime;
- dataSet.Nonce.AddNonceRow(context, nonce, timestampUtc, timestampUtc + maxMessageAge);
- return true;
- }
- }
-
- public void ClearExpiredNonces() {
- this.removeExpiredRows(dataSet.Nonce, dataSet.Nonce.ExpiresUtcColumn.ColumnName);
- }
